WebSep 30, 2024 · Divide into 4 portions (each approximately 310 gms) 7. Preshape into ovals and cover with oiled cling film. Leave to rest for 15 minutes. 8. Shape into baguettes and either rest in a couche or a baguette tray. Rest for 20 minutes. 9. Preheat the oven to 200⁰C and continue to rest the baguettes while the oven heats.
